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08508036 305011143 29731
45972 642
45972 642
86 7644 88 717531 983
All about undefined
Interested in learning more?
45972 642
86 7644 88 717531 983
See more
28372493 0502712 94364838
29742563 785343 118
See more
48653699 752 91008319806
50777733 19158 78824301351 33122293731
See more